Abstract After bombarding silicon single crystals with heavy neon ion doses, the resulting amorphous surface layer has been found to be electrically insulated from the underlying bulk material. Current-voltage characteristics indicate the formation of a junction between the crystalline and the damaged layer. As a consequence, the electrical properties of the amorphous layer can be measured at low temperatures up to about 230 K and considerably beyond room temperature, if thick crystal wafers and silicon-on-sapphire (SOS) samples, respectively, are used.
